How to create flower art prints. This video clip provides tips on flower photography outdoors. Learn about what is the best light and equipment to use for flower photography and creating flower art prints.

  • full frame means the sensor is much larger, and insted of getting a crop factor of say 1.5X's like on the Nikon D80 which is not a full frame camera, an 18mm would be a true 18mm, but on a D80, because of the 1.5X crop factor, and 18mm would be a 27mm
